Ingersoll Lockwood (1841–1918) was an American lawyer and writer. As a writer, he is particularly known today for his Baron Trump children's novels. However, he wrote other children's novels, a collection of poetry (In Varying Mood: Jetsam, Flotsam, and Ligan), a dystopian novella (1900: The Last President), and several other works. Laconics of Cult is Lockwood's critique of organized religions, with their "shadowy gods on their shadowy thrones," and his attempt at creating a "New Cult" of the "Immortal Human."
